The functions of the CAN are organized at the forebrain, brainstem, and … WebJan 7, 2024 · Short-term regulation of blood pressure is controlled by the autonomic nervous system (ANS). Changes in blood pressure are detected by baroreceptors. These are located in the arch of the aorta and the carotid sinus.
